Questions & Answers

What companies run services between United Nations Station, Philippines and Cubao, Philippines?

You can take a train from United Nations Station to MRT-3 Cubao Station, Epifanio de los Santos Av, Quezon City, Manila via EDSA Station LRT Line 1 and Taft Ave MRT in around 49 min. Alternatively, Jeepney - LTFRB operates a bus from LRT-1 United Nations Ave Station, T.M. Kalaw / General Luna St, Manila to Aurora Blvd / Epifanio de los Santos Avenue Intersection, Quezon City, Manila every 5 minutes. Tickets cost ₱30–50 and the journey takes 52 min.
